> Misleading hardcoded command in paragraph 2 on step "Manual commands" of 
> "Move Master" wizard

> *STR:*
> 1. Deploy cluster with multiplied NN directory(in our case 
> /grid/0/hadoop/hdfs/namenode, /grid/1/hadoop/hdfs/namenode).
> 2. Start NN moving.
> 3. Reach step "Manual commands".
> *Actual results:*
> Paragraph 1 contains information about all dirs we should move.
> Paragraph 2 contains message "Login to the target host XXX and change 
> permissons for the NameNode dirs by running:" and only one command with 
> hardcoded NN dir:
> {noformat}
> chown -R hdfs:hadoop /hadoop/hdfs/namenode/
> {noformat}
> Screenshot attached.
> When there are multiple directories specified, we need to show the actual 
> path (but replace commas with a space).
> In case of "/grid/0/hadoop/hdfs/namenode,/grid/1/hadoop/hdfs/namenode" as in 
> the attached image, we should display:
> chown -R hdfs:hadoop /grid/0/hadoop/hdfs/namenode /grid/1/hadoop/hdfs/namenode
